Gelelectrophoresis showing the double-stranded RNA patterns of a putative group C rotavirus (lane 210) and two group A rotaviruses (lanes 456 and 428). The viral RNA was separated in a 10% polyacrylamide gel and visualized by silver staining. The bars on the left and right indicate the double-stranded RNA patterns of group C and group A, respectively, of human retrovirus.
